B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ose Health Benefits:
B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ose (LNT) is a naturally occurring tetrasaccharide compound found in human milk. It consists of galactose, N-acetylglucosamine, and glucose and belongs to the essential core components of neutral core HMOs. In its structure, N-acetylglucosamine is first connected to galactose through a β-1,3 glycosidic bond, and then galactose is linked to glucose by a β-1,4 glycosidic bond.
■ Structural Characteristics
B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ose is a tetrasaccharide consisting of β-D-galactose, (1→3)-β-D-galactose, (1→4)-β-D-glucose, and β-D-galactose units linked by glycosidic bonds. Its specific glycosidic linkage and monosaccharide composition give it a certain spatial structure and chemical properties. It presents as white powder that are easily soluble in water and slightly soluble in ethanol. It is stable under neutral to weakly acidic conditions.

B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ose Applications:
B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ose stimulates the intestinal immune system and induces the production of secretory immunoglobulin A (sIgA) in the intestinal mucosa. It enhances the mucosal immune response and, at the same time, regulates the systemic immune response, thereby enhancing the body's resistance to infection.LNT mimics the structure of the sugar chain on intestinal cells. It acts as a "bait" that binds to pathogenic bacteria, preventing them from adhering to intestinal mucosal cells. This reduces the risk of infection and the occurrence of diarrhea. LNT mimics the sugar chain structure on intestinal cells and binds to pathogenic bacteria, preventing them from adhering to intestinal mucosal cells. This reduces the risk of infection, as well as the occurrence of diarrhea and enteritis.
B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ose specifically promotes the growth of beneficial bacteria, such as Bifidobacterium and Lactobacillus, in the intestinal tract. It also inhibits the growth of harmful bacteria, such as Escherichia coli and Salmonella. This optimizes the structure of intestinal bacterial flora and maintains intestinal microecological balance.LNT is particularly important for developing the intestinal tracts of infants and young children. It accelerates the maturation of intestinal mucosal tissues and enhances the digestive and absorptive capacities of the intestinal tract for nutrients.
▶ Promotes growth and development
As a natural component of breast milk, B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ose plays an auxiliary role in developing and maturing the infant's intestinal tract. It helps maintain a stable intestinal environment and creates favorable conditions for nutrient absorption. This indirectly supports the infant's growth and weight gain.

B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ose is a component of breast milk that can be added to infant formula to enhance its nutritional value, immune function, and ability to promote healthy infant growth. LNT has passed US FDA GRAS certification. In China, it is the second human lacto-oligosaccharide approved by the Health Commission for use in infant formula, after 2'-fucose-based lactose (2'-FL). Additionally, B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ose can be used in infant formula for special medical purposes, as well as in prepared milk powder. LNT can be used in dietary supplements for young children and the general population to help regulate intestinal flora and promote intestinal health in people of different age groups. It can also be used in sterilized and fermented dairy products, cereal bars, flavored beverages, and processed cereals. When added to these foods, LNT regulates intestinal flora and enhances immunity without affecting the food's original flavor or quality. It also enhances the food's nutritional value and health benefits.
■ Nutritional value
B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ose is a prebiotic that promotes the growth of beneficial bacteria, such as Bifidobacterium. This helps maintain the microecological balance of the intestinal tract and improves intestinal function. LNT is metabolized by intestinal bacteria, producing short-chain fatty acids (SCFAs), such as acetic acid and lactic acid. These SCFAs provide energy to intestinal cells and regulate the immune system, improving intestinal barrier function. These short-chain fatty acids provide energy for intestinal cells and regulate the immune system.
■ Production technology description
The production of BABYILY®Lacto-N-tetraose relies on microbial fermentation combined with metabolic engineering and synthetic biology to efficiently synthesize the compound. Enzymatic and chemical synthesis are complementary solutions. In the microbial fermentation method, the microbial metabolic network is reconstructed through gene editing technology to precisely regulate the LNT synthesis pathway. During this process, lactose is converted to LNT through the action of β-D-galactosidase and β-D-galactosyltransferase. These enzymes are key to both natural and synthetic synthesis. The product is prepared as a powder using spray drying, thanks to breakthroughs in separation and purification technology, as well as clean technology.
Enzymatic synthesis uses β-1,3-galactosyltransferase to catalyze the formation of LNT from lactose and UDP-galactose. In contrast, chemical synthesis uses lactose and N-acetylglucosamine as raw materials. These materials are then neutralized into sodium salts through Lewis acid-catalyzed glycosylation of fluorinated glycosyl donors with lactose, producing LNT.
